As the world faces increasing environmental challenges, innovative technologies like CO2 recovery plants are paving the way for a more sustainable future. These facilities play a crucial role in capturing carbon dioxide emissions from various sources, which can then be utilized or stored, thus reducing the overall greenhouse effect. Below are seven key benefits of implementing a CO2 recovery plant that can significantly impact different customer groups.

One of the most significant benefits of a CO2 recovery plant is its ability to drastically reduce the carbon footprint of industrial operations. For manufacturing companies, energy producers, and even transportation businesses, the implementation of these plants can lead to more sustainable practices. The captured CO2 can be reused in various applications, therefore lessening the amount released into the atmosphere. For customers concerned about sustainability, this not only enhances their brand's image but also meets increasing regulatory demands on emissions.
By recovering and reusing CO2, companies can improve energy efficiency and lower operational costs. This financial benefit is crucial for both small businesses and large corporations. Customers can implement strategies to use recovered CO2 in producing chemicals, fuels, or even for enhanced oil recovery. Investing in a CO2 recovery plant translates into long-term savings despite the initial costs associated with setting up the infrastructure.
Governments worldwide are tightening regulations concerning emissions, compelling industries to act quickly. A CO2 recovery plant assists companies in meeting these regulations effectively. By integrating such technology, businesses avoid costly penalties and potential shutdowns due to non-compliance. A CO2 recovery plant can help diversify a company’s resource utilization strategies. The captured carbon can be transformed into various useful products, such as building materials, chemicals, or synthetic fuels. This diversification reduces dependency on fossil fuels and contributes to a circular economy.
